According to the circular flow model, wages are not provided my consumers. The consumers pay for what he/she buys and it is the role of the businessman to pay wages. The circular flow model revolves around households, firms and the government, the flow from households and firms to the government are in the form of taxes.

The circular flow model can be explained in two cycles, one where goods and services flows from individuals and business and vice versa and the other money flowing from business to households and vice versa. Both the cycles are important for the economy to work properly.

Houyhnhnms are a fictional race of intelligent horses described in the last part of Jonathan Swift's satirical 1726 novel Gulliver's Travels.

Houyhnhnms live simple lives wholly devoted to reason. They speak clearly, they act justly, and they have simple laws. Each Houyhnhnm knows what is right and acts accordingly. They are untroubled by greed, politics, or lust. They live a life of cleanliness and exist in peace and serenity. They live by the grand maxim: Cultivate Reason and be totally governed by it. So perfect is their society, in fact, that they have no concept of a lie, and therefore no word to express it.

The Freedmen's Bureau was established by Congress as the Bureau of Refugees, Freedmen, and Abandoned Lands on March 3, 1865, to aid and protect former slaves after the end of the war. Its original charter was for one year.
